What is Psychiatry?
Psychiatry is a branch of medicine that concentrates on the diagnosis, treatment, and avoidance of mental health conditions. It incorporates a series of approaches, including psychological, biological, and social elements of mental health. Psychiatrists are medical doctors who concentrate on this field and are qualified to prescribe medications, conduct psychotherapy, and assist in numerous restorative interventions.

In the UK, psychiatric services are supplied through both the National Health Service (NHS) and private healthcare service providers. The accessibility and quality of these services can differ based on place and individual scenarios. Below is a breakdown of the kinds of psychiatric services offered:
NHS Psychiatric ServicesCommunity Mental Health Teams (CMHTs): Offer assistance for individuals residing in the community with major mental health conditions.Crisis Resolution and Home Treatment Teams: Provide immediate care in a crisis situation, typically permitting individuals to remain at home.Inpatient Services: Available for people needing more intensive care, usually in devoted psychiatric health centers.Outpatient Services: Include routine appointments with psychiatrists or other mental health professionals without hospitalization.Private Psychiatric Services

1. What qualifications do psychiatrists in the uk private psychiatrist have?

Psychiatrists in the UK typically total medical school, followed by a structure program and specialty training in psychiatry, culminating in subscription with the Royal College of Psychiatrists.

2. Can psychiatrists prescribe medication?

Yes, psychiatrists are certified medical physicians who can recommend psychiatric medications when required.

3. How do I understand if I require to see a psychiatrist near me private practice?

If you are experiencing persistent mental distress, modifications in mood or habits, or problems in daily performance, it might be useful to consult a psychiatrist.

4. What can I expect during my first see to a psychiatrist?

Throughout the preliminary appointment, the psychiatrist will conduct an evaluation that includes discussing your case history, signs, and any relevant life scenarios. Based on this assessment, they will suggest a treatment strategy.

5. Are psychiatric services confidential?

Yes, psychiatric services are personal. Nevertheless, there might be exceptions in situations where there is a danger of damage to yourself or others.
